华中数控铣床编程与操作-7.doc
上传人:qw****27 上传时间:2024-09-12 格式:DOC 页数:5 大小:89KB 金币:15 举报 版权申诉
预览加载中,请您耐心等待几秒...

华中数控铣床编程与操作-7.doc

华中数控铣床编程与操作-7.doc

预览

在线预览结束,喜欢就下载吧,查找使用更方便

15 金币

下载此文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

3.3.6其他功能指令暂停指令G04格式:G04P_说明:P:暂停时间,单位为s(秒)。G04在前一程序段的进给速度降到零之后才开始暂停动作。在执行含G04指令的程序段时,先执行暂停功能。G04为非模态指令,仅在其被规定的程序段中有效。例13:编制图3.32所示零件的钻孔加工程序。图3.32G04编程3.3.7简化编程指令(1)镜像功能G24,G25格式:G24X__Y__Z__M98P_G25X__Y__Z__说明:G24:建立镜像;G25:取消镜像;X、Y、Z、:镜像位置。当工件相对于某一轴具有对称形状时,可以利用镜像功能和子程序,只对工件的一部分进行编程,而能加工出工件的对称部分,这就是镜像功能。当某一轴的镜像有效时,该轴执行与编程方向相反的运动。G24、G25为模态指令,可相互注销,G25为缺省值。例:使用镜像功能编制如图3.36所示轮廓的加工程序:设刀具起点距工件上表面10mm,切削深度5mm。图3.36镜像功能预先在MDI功能中“刀具表”设置01号刀具半径值项D01=6.0,长度值项H01=4.0。%0024.主程序G92X0Y0Z10建立工件坐标系G91G17M03S600M98P100加工①G24X0Y轴镜像,镜像位置为X=0M98P100加工②G24Y0X、Y轴镜像,镜像位置为(0,0)M98P100加工③G25X0X轴镜像继续有效,取消Y轴镜像M98P100加工④G25Y0取消镜像M30%100;子程序(①的加工程序):N100G41G00X20Y8D01O→AN110Y2A→BN120G43Z−8H01Z接近工件上表面N130G01Z−7F300Z进刀N140Y50B→CN150X20C→DN160G03X20Y−20I20J0D→EN170G01Y−20E→FN180X−50F→GN190G49G00Z55Z进刀N200G40X−10Y−20回到ON210M99(2)缩放功能G50,G51格式:G51X_Y_Z_P_M98P_G50说明:G51:建立缩放;G50:取消缩放;X、Y、Z:缩放中心的坐标值;P:缩放倍数。G51既可指定平面缩放,也可指定空间缩放。在G51后,运动指令的坐标值以(X,Y,Z)为缩放中心,按P规定的缩放比例进行计算。在有刀具补偿的情况下,先进行缩放,然后才进行刀具半径补偿、刀具长度补偿。G51、G50为模态指令,可相互注销,G50为缺省值。图3.37⊿ABC缩放示意图%0051;主程序G92X0Y0Z60G91G17M03S600F300G43G00X50Y50Z-46H01#51=14M98P100;加工三角形ABC#51=8G51X50Y50P0.5;缩放中心(50,50),缩放系数0.5M98P100;加工三角形A'B'C'G50;取消缩放G49Z46M05M30%100;子程序(三角形ABC的加工程序):N100G42G00X-44Y-20D01N120Z[-#51]N150G01X84N160X-40Y80N170X−44Y-88N180Z[#51]N200G40G00X44Y28N210M99(3)旋转变换G68,G69格式:G17G68X__Y__P__或G18G68X__Z__P__或G19G68Y__Z__P__M98P_G69说明:G68:建立旋转;G69:取消旋转;X、Y、Z:旋转中心的坐标值;P:旋转角度,单位是(°),0≤P≤360°。在有刀具补偿的情况下,先旋转后刀补(刀具半径补偿、长度补偿);在有缩放功能的情况下,先缩放后旋转宜宾最大的分类信息网宜宾通www.00883311.cn宜宾房租售招聘求职二手买卖,宜宾网址大全www.644000.cn宜宾最大的网站站,宜宾通影院www.yi-bin.com最受网民喜爱的宜宾本土影院。G68、G69为模态指令,可相互注销,G69为缺省值。例:使用旋转功能编制如图3.3.23所示轮廓的加工程序:设刀具起点距工件上表面50mm,切削深度5mm。图3.38旋转变换功能%0068;主程序N10G92X0Y0Z50N15G90G17M03S600N20G43Z-5H02N25M98P200;加工①N30G68X0Y0P45;旋转45°N40M98P200;加工②N60G68X0Y0P90;旋转90°N70M98P200;加工③N20G49Z50N80G69M05M30;取消旋转%200;子程序(①的加工程序)N100G41G01X20Y-5D02F300N105Y0